Подключеие MQTT Windows
Модератор: immortal
-
- Сообщения: 29
- Зарегистрирован: Чт мар 30, 2017 4:14 pm
- Благодарил (а): 7 раз
- Поблагодарили: 0
Re: Подключеие MQTT Windows
пингуются ))))
1491483659: Received PINGREQ from Mega2560
1491483659: Sending PINGRESP to Mega2560
1491483669: Received PINGREQ from MajorDoMo MQTT Cycle
1491483669: Sending PINGRESP to MajorDoMo MQTT Cycle
1491483669: Received PUBLISH from Mega2560 (d0, q0, r0, m0, 'home/data/status/sensor/temp', ... (3 bytes))
1491483669: Sending PUBLISH to MajorDoMo MQTT Cycle (d0, q0, r0, m0, 'home/data/status/sensor/temp', ... (3 bytes))
1491483669: Received PUBLISH from Mega2560 (d0, q0, r0, m0, 'home/data/status/sensor/hum', ... (3 bytes))
1491483669: Sending PUBLISH to MajorDoMo MQTT Cycle (d0, q0, r0, m0, 'home/data/status/sensor/hum', ... (3 bytes))
1491483669: Received PUBLISH from Mega2560 (d0, q0, r0, m0, 'home/data/status/flame3', ... (3 bytes))
1491483669: Sending PUBLISH to MajorDoMo MQTT Cycle (d0, q0, r0, m0, 'home/data/status/flame3', ... (3 bytes))
1491483676: Received PINGREQ from Mega2560
1491483676: Sending PINGRESP to Mega2560
1491483659: Received PINGREQ from Mega2560
1491483659: Sending PINGRESP to Mega2560
1491483669: Received PINGREQ from MajorDoMo MQTT Cycle
1491483669: Sending PINGRESP to MajorDoMo MQTT Cycle
1491483669: Received PUBLISH from Mega2560 (d0, q0, r0, m0, 'home/data/status/sensor/temp', ... (3 bytes))
1491483669: Sending PUBLISH to MajorDoMo MQTT Cycle (d0, q0, r0, m0, 'home/data/status/sensor/temp', ... (3 bytes))
1491483669: Received PUBLISH from Mega2560 (d0, q0, r0, m0, 'home/data/status/sensor/hum', ... (3 bytes))
1491483669: Sending PUBLISH to MajorDoMo MQTT Cycle (d0, q0, r0, m0, 'home/data/status/sensor/hum', ... (3 bytes))
1491483669: Received PUBLISH from Mega2560 (d0, q0, r0, m0, 'home/data/status/flame3', ... (3 bytes))
1491483669: Sending PUBLISH to MajorDoMo MQTT Cycle (d0, q0, r0, m0, 'home/data/status/flame3', ... (3 bytes))
1491483676: Received PINGREQ from Mega2560
1491483676: Sending PINGRESP to Mega2560
- nick7zmail
- Сообщения: 7573
- Зарегистрирован: Пн окт 28, 2013 8:14 am
- Откуда: Екатеринбург
- Благодарил (а): 121 раз
- Поблагодарили: 2010 раз
Re: Подключеие MQTT Windows
Меги...вот этиalex32 писал(а):пинги чего?
1491481280: Received PINGREQ from Mega2560
1491481280: Sending PINGRESP to Mega2560
Она у меня их посылать отказывается зараза))
Raspberry Pi3+Broadlink+esp8266 (blynk)+AMS
Если вам помогло какое-либо сообщение - не забывайте пользоваться кнопкой "СПАСИБО".
Услуги в профиле коннект
>>>>>Мой новый канал на ютутбе, подписывайтесь!<<<<<
Если вам помогло какое-либо сообщение - не забывайте пользоваться кнопкой "СПАСИБО".
Услуги в профиле коннект
>>>>>Мой новый канал на ютутбе, подписывайтесь!<<<<<
- cepxuo
- Сообщения: 98
- Зарегистрирован: Вт май 02, 2017 7:31 am
- Благодарил (а): 31 раз
- Поблагодарили: 6 раз
Re: Подключеие MQTT Windows
Скажите, пожалуйста, как через MQTT управлять кнопкой (Button, в разделе простые устройства). С переключателем (Switch) я разобрался - нужно слать 0 или 1 в свойства объекта status. В кнопке тоже есть статус, но вот отправка туда 0 или 1 не даёт срабатывание нажатия кнопки. Можно конечно накостылять через Switch, но хочется использовать объекты по назначению.
Хочу привязать к мажордомо кнопку дверного звонка по MQTT, через ESP8266
Хочу привязать к мажордомо кнопку дверного звонка по MQTT, через ESP8266
- nick7zmail
- Сообщения: 7573
- Зарегистрирован: Пн окт 28, 2013 8:14 am
- Откуда: Екатеринбург
- Благодарил (а): 121 раз
- Поблагодарили: 2010 раз
Re: Подключеие MQTT Windows
Я уже советовал Сергею привязать таки свойство кнопки к методу (а ещё там же были предложения по генерации имени устройства...просто к слову)))...но по-моему это ещё не сделано... Сейчас нужно вызывать метод Buttonpressed вроде, или как то так называется...можете вручную для класса кнопок их связать.
Отправлено с моего Xperia Z через Tapatalk
Отправлено с моего Xperia Z через Tapatalk
- За это сообщение автора nick7zmail поблагодарил:
- cepxuo (Ср июл 12, 2017 2:22 pm)
- Рейтинг: 1.16%
Raspberry Pi3+Broadlink+esp8266 (blynk)+AMS
Если вам помогло какое-либо сообщение - не забывайте пользоваться кнопкой "СПАСИБО".
Услуги в профиле коннект
>>>>>Мой новый канал на ютутбе, подписывайтесь!<<<<<
Если вам помогло какое-либо сообщение - не забывайте пользоваться кнопкой "СПАСИБО".
Услуги в профиле коннект
>>>>>Мой новый канал на ютутбе, подписывайтесь!<<<<<
- cepxuo
- Сообщения: 98
- Зарегистрирован: Вт май 02, 2017 7:31 am
- Благодарил (а): 31 раз
- Поблагодарили: 6 раз
Re: Подключеие MQTT Windows
Спасибо!!!nick7zmail писал(а):Я уже советовал Сергею привязать таки свойство кнопки к методу (а ещё там же были предложения по генерации имени устройства...просто к слову)))...но по-моему это ещё не сделано... Сейчас нужно вызывать метод Buttonpressed вроде, или как то так называется...можете вручную для класса кнопок их связать.
да, немного неудобно, учитывая, что MQTT-модуль привязывается к свойствам объекта, а не вызывает метод.
Re: Подключеие MQTT Windows
Всем доброго времени суток.
На руках имеется wiren board 5 ревизии, установил mqtt модуль на мажордомо.
Данные с wb5 на мажордомо передаются успешно.
Создаю связанный объект, с задаными свойствами(например переключатель - 0\1). Вот каким образом теперь его дернуть с мажордомо, чтобы изменился параметр на wb5, который отвечает за этот переключатель?
Где можно прочитать?
Всем спасибо, искал в ветке, но ничего не нашел.
На руках имеется wiren board 5 ревизии, установил mqtt модуль на мажордомо.
Данные с wb5 на мажордомо передаются успешно.
Создаю связанный объект, с задаными свойствами(например переключатель - 0\1). Вот каким образом теперь его дернуть с мажордомо, чтобы изменился параметр на wb5, который отвечает за этот переключатель?
Где можно прочитать?
Всем спасибо, искал в ветке, но ничего не нашел.
- nick7zmail
- Сообщения: 7573
- Зарегистрирован: Пн окт 28, 2013 8:14 am
- Откуда: Екатеринбург
- Благодарил (а): 121 раз
- Поблагодарили: 2010 раз
Re: Подключеие MQTT Windows
Просто привязываете топик, который должен публиковать МД к свойству...при изменении этого свойства - оно публикуется в нужный топик.
- За это сообщение автора nick7zmail поблагодарил:
- xazard (Ср ноя 08, 2017 10:10 pm)
- Рейтинг: 1.16%
Raspberry Pi3+Broadlink+esp8266 (blynk)+AMS
Если вам помогло какое-либо сообщение - не забывайте пользоваться кнопкой "СПАСИБО".
Услуги в профиле коннект
>>>>>Мой новый канал на ютутбе, подписывайтесь!<<<<<
Если вам помогло какое-либо сообщение - не забывайте пользоваться кнопкой "СПАСИБО".
Услуги в профиле коннект
>>>>>Мой новый канал на ютутбе, подписывайтесь!<<<<<
Re: Подключеие MQTT Windows
Вопрос актуален. На wb5 стоит брокер mosquitto. ИЗ командной строки можно вызывать нечто подобного рода , таким образом в топик уйдет значение value. Как тоже самое проделать из под мажордомо?
По mqtt успешно принимаются все возможные топики от wb5 с их значениями, но ни на один я не могу из под majordomo повлиять... Любое изменение параметра на стороне majordomo затирается старым значением при опросе топиков.
Видео про mqtt и брокеры смотрел, с самим протоколом работаю второй день, понятно далеко не все.
Подскажите куда копать.
Код: Выделить всё
mosquitto_pub -t "devices/***/on" -m "value"
По mqtt успешно принимаются все возможные топики от wb5 с их значениями, но ни на один я не могу из под majordomo повлиять... Любое изменение параметра на стороне majordomo затирается старым значением при опросе топиков.
КартинкиПоказать
Подскажите куда копать.
Re: Подключеие MQTT Windows
Подскажите пожалуйста где взять и как установить MQTT модуль для MDM? В исходниках ничего похожего на MQTT Daemon не нашел.
- nick7zmail
- Сообщения: 7573
- Зарегистрирован: Пн окт 28, 2013 8:14 am
- Откуда: Екатеринбург
- Благодарил (а): 121 раз
- Поблагодарили: 2010 раз
Re: Подключеие MQTT Windows
Есть модуль MQTT в маркете. Скачайте, и будет вам счастье.
Raspberry Pi3+Broadlink+esp8266 (blynk)+AMS
Если вам помогло какое-либо сообщение - не забывайте пользоваться кнопкой "СПАСИБО".
Услуги в профиле коннект
>>>>>Мой новый канал на ютутбе, подписывайтесь!<<<<<
Если вам помогло какое-либо сообщение - не забывайте пользоваться кнопкой "СПАСИБО".
Услуги в профиле коннект
>>>>>Мой новый канал на ютутбе, подписывайтесь!<<<<<